Run The Rock is a loop-style trail event held November 8-9, 2025 at Smith Rock State Park and the Crooked River National Grasslands near Bend, Oregon. The event offers two distances:
- 50K
- Half marathon (13.1 miles)
Both courses pass the rock faces at Smith Rock and offer views of the Cascade Range from Mt Hood to Mt Bachelor.
Course, logistics and policies
The 50K uses most trails in the park, including Misery Ridge, a loop around Gray Butte, and sections below the Monkey Face. The course reports about 5,000 ft of ascent and 5,000 ft of descent, with roughly 85% single-track and 4 fully stocked aid stations. The half marathon includes about 2,500 ft of climbing over 13.1 miles, approximately 90% single-track, and one full aid station.
All participants must park off-site at DD Ranch; a free shuttle will run between the parking area and the park. The event lists an official lodging partner offering a discounted rate. Post-race provisions include coffee, a burrito bar, and beer options. All finishers receive a custom award; the top three non-binary, male, and female finishers in each race receive prize awards. The event beneficiary is the Ridgeview High School cross-country team. Refund and transfer rules apply; cancellations more than 30 days before the race can receive a 50% credit, otherwise no refund.
